How Dmarket Works
Dmarket operates as a peer-to-peer marketplace where game-item ownership is verified through Steam API integration and blockchain records. When a seller lists an item, Dmarket holds it in a secure escrow until a buyer completes payment. The system then automatically transfers the item and releases funds to the seller, eliminating the risk of scams or chargebacks. This streamlined process makes trading on Dmarket faster and safer than any informal method.

Does Dmarket require KYC verification to start trading?
Dmarket allows users to register and begin browsing the marketplace without completing full identity verification. Basic trading activity is accessible after a straightforward account setup that links to a Steam profile. However, users who wish to withdraw larger sums of real money may be required to complete a KYC (Know Your Customer) verification process, which involves submitting government-issued identification. This requirement is in place to comply with applicable anti-money laundering regulations and to protect both the platform and its users from financial crime. The verification process is handled securely and confidentially, and Dmarket does not share personal data with third parties for commercial purposes.
